Which of the following substance gives a positively charged sol?

A

Gold

B

A metal sulphite

C

Ferric hydroxide

D

An acidic dye

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C

`Fe(OH)_(3)` gives a positively charged sol as it adsorbs `Fe^(3+)` ions from `FeCl_(3)` solution.]
